Maymay Entrata on the current health condition of mother and grandmother: ‘I just need your prayers lang’

Nikka Sabio,

Push Team

Clipboard

Kapamilya star Maymay Entrata opened up about the current health condition of her mother, Lorna, and her grandmother, Mama Ludy.

During the Star Magic Spotlight press conference, Maymay revealed that both her mother and grandmother are currently battling serious illnesses.

“Mama Ludy, nasa Cagayan de Oro siya ngayon. Yung treatment niya tuloy-tuloy pa rin for dialysis. Tapos, tsaka yung nanay ko rin. Sabay sila, pero mas malubha lang yung sa nanay ko,” Maymay shared.

The “Amakabogera” hitmaker explained that she had previously chosen not to speak publicly about her loved ones’ conditions to avoid receiving pity from others.

“Yung totoo, galing lang ako sa hospital kasi nga pabalik-balik kami sa hospital ngayon. And, please, kapag sasabihin ko ‘to, huwag nyo akong kaawaan. I just need your prayers lang, yun lang. Yun lang kailangan ko,” she shared.

“Isa sa mga pinaka ayoko talaga mag-open up is ayoko yung parang ano ba, parang may awa kayo sa akin. Pero, I know it will help me din para malaman nyo kung saan ako nanggagaling,” she added. 

Maymay revealed that her grandmother is suffering from a lung complication requiring dialysis, while her mother has been battling cancer.

“Yung nanay ko, matagal nang may cancer. Almost two years na. At kaya pabalik-balik ako sa Japan. Tapos, ngayon, ang isa na lang sa pinaka, pinapasalamatan ko ay nakauwi siya two months ago,” Maymay said.

Fighting back tears, she added, “Every day, talagang, tinitake time ko na hangga't maaari, nandiyan ako kasama siya. Tapos, kagabi lang, sinugod na naman namin siya sa hospital.”

Despite the emotional burden, Maymay remains optimistic and faithful, drawing strength from the challenges she has overcome in the past.

“Nalampasan ko yun with the help sa Panginoon. Siyempre, yung acceptance kumbaga nandoon na at nandito ako sa point na kung saan, ay hangga’t may oras ako na makapiling ko yung dalawang nanay ko, gagawin ko. Palipad-lipad mo na ako Cagayan, Japan, pa ulit-ulit, gagawin ko po. Sobrang mhal na mahal ko sila,” she stated.

She admitted how difficult it has been to cope with both her mother and grandmother falling ill at the same time. But she remains grateful for the overwhelming support she receives from her friends, colleagues, and the ABS-CBN family.

“Every time na umabot sa point na hindi ako okay or hindi ko na nakakaya na kontrolin yung emotion ko, nandiyan talaga sila lagi, one hundred percent sumusuporta sa akin,” she expressed.

This marks Maymay’s first public interview discussing her family’s situation in recent years. She admitted that she had previously avoided such topics to protect their privacy.

In a separate interview with ABS-CBN News, Maymay also opened up about how her faith gives her strength during tough times.

“Sa Panginoon ako kumakapit. Hindi ko ma-imagine buhay ko wala ako sinu-surrender. We cannot control our doubts and worries. si God controlled lahat, we surrender. Mas naging ok ako,” Maymay said.

“Mahirap pero kung tutuusin po wala madali sa buhay. Parang na-design mundo natin may challenges. I choose to fight and be strong not just for me but for family,” she said. “Karamay ko pamilya, kaibigan, churchmates, mga mahal ko sa buhay. Mga sumusuporta sa akin. Ayoko may itinatago sa kanila, I communicate in private.”
